The restart with the upgraded packages gave me the GDM login screen. I was able to logon successfully but everything was a bit slow. The reason for this was that *everything* was *simultaneously* on *both* seats! In other words a separate login was not possible any more. Finally both X server froze at some point.
As mentioned in my last post the single X server grabs all the input devices although there are explicitly configured ones. In the log this can be found when the events 2 and 4 are registered in addition to the configured ones (3 and 5).
Is the observation of simultaneous logins just the result of all input devices being automatically registered with all X servers? In other words: Did I really login with both X servers? Would effectively separating the input devices allow distinct logins again? If so, how could I achieve this?
